Chinese president leaves for central Asia visit
Last Updated: 2013-09-03 09:06 | Xinhua
 Save  Print   E-mail

Chinese President Xi Jinping left Beijing Tuesday morning for state visits to Turkmenistan, Kazakhstan, Uzbekistan and Kyrgyzstan, as well as summits of the Group of Twenty (G20) and Shanghai Cooperation Organization (SCO).

Xi is making the visits at the invitation of Turkmenian President Gurbanguly Berdymukhamedov, Kazakh President Nursultan Nazarbayev, Uzbek President Islam Karimov and Kyrgyz President Almazbek Atambaev.

The Chinese president will attend the eighth Leaders' Summit of G20 to be held in St. Petersburg from Sept. 5 to 6, at the invitation of his Russian counterpart, Vladimir Putin.

He will also attend the 13th Meeting of the Council of Heads of Member States of SCO in Bishkek, capital of Kyrgyzstan, on Sept. 13, at the invitation of Kyrgyz President Almazbek Atambaev.
